What you’ll need

Here’s what you’ll need to whip up this flavorful chicken dish:

  • 2 lbs boneless, skinless chicken breasts (trimmed of fat)
  • 1 1/4 cups barbecue sauce (Sweet Baby Ray’s Honey BBQ is a favorite)
  • 1/2 cup fat-free Italian dressing
  • 2 tablespoons Worcestershire sauce
  • 1/4 cup light brown sugar (can reduce or omit for less sweetness)
  • 1 tablespoon garlic powder
  • 1 tablespoon onion powder
  • Salt and black pepper, to taste

These ingredients blend beautifully to create a delightful tangy-sweet flavor profile. Feel free to customize with your favorite BBQ sauce or dressing!

Directions to follow

Now that you’ve gathered your ingredients, it’s time to bring this dish to life. Here’s how to prepare it:

  1. First, liberally spray the inside of your crockpot with non-stick cooking spray or use a disposable liner for easy cleanup.
  2. Season the trimmed chicken breasts with salt, pepper, onion powder, and garlic powder. Place them in the bottom of the crockpot.
  3. In a medium mixing bowl, combine the barbecue sauce, Italian dressing, light brown sugar, and Worcestershire sauce. Whisk until well mixed.
  4. Pour the sauce mixture evenly over the chicken breasts, ensuring they’re well coated.
  5. Cover the crockpot with a lid and cook on high for 2.5–3 hours or low for 5–6 hours. Use a meat thermometer to confirm the chicken reaches an internal temperature of 165°F.
  6. Once cooked, shred the chicken using two forks right in the crockpot for maximum flavor absorption.

Now your irresistibly tender BBQ chicken is ready to serve!

Storage and reheating tips

Storing leftover crockpot BBQ chicken is simple and convenient:

  • Refrigeration: Store in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3-4 days.
  • Freezing: This dish freezes beautifully! Place it in a freezer-safe container or bag, and it can last up to 2-3 months.
  • Reheating: To reheat, simply thaw overnight in the fridge (if frozen), then warm in the microwave or on the stovetop until heated through.

Having delicious leftovers means you can enjoy this dish even on your busiest days!

Helpful cooking tips

To elevate your BBQ chicken game, consider these tips:

  • Change up the sauces: Experiment with different barbecue sauces to find your favorite flavors.
  • Add a bit of spice: For a kick, add cayenne pepper or hot sauce to the sauce mixture.
  • Use chicken thighs: Swap in boneless chicken thighs for a juicier and more flavorful outcome.

These little tweaks can make a big difference in flavor and enjoyment!

Common questions

What is the best way to cut the chicken after cooking?

Use two forks to shred the chicken directly in the crockpot for the most flavor absorption.

Can I use frozen chicken breasts in this recipe?

Yes, you can use frozen chicken, but you may need to increase cooking time to ensure they reach the safe internal temperature.

How do I make this dish low-sugar or sugar-free?

You can reduce the amount of light brown sugar or completely omit it. Alternatively, use a low-calorie sweetener as a substitute.
